Rail Transport In TurkeyEdit
Rail transport has long been a pillar of Turkey’s economy and regional strategy. The network binds the country’s diverse regions—from the coastal belts around the Aegean and Black Sea to the central Anatolian plateau—while linking Europe with Asia. In recent decades, the Turkish state has pursued a policy of modernizing and expanding rail capacity to improve mobility, enhance logistics, and reduce reliance on road transport. This has involved a mix of large-scale public investment, selective private participation, and integration with European and regional rail systems.
The result is a rail system that, despite budgetary and geographic challenges, now operates significant long-distance passenger services, a growing high-speed network, and an expanding freight backbone intended to move Turkish trade to and from markets in Europe, the Middle East, and beyond. The strategic emphasis on rail aligns with broader goals of economic competitiveness, regional development, and national resilience, while continuing debates about cost, prioritization, and the best mix of public vs. private involvement shape policy discussions.

Infrastructure and technology
Gauge, electrification, and signaling
Turkey operates primarily standard-gauge railway lines (1,435 mm). Electrification has been prioritized on the most heavily traveled routes, with 25 kV AC powering modern segments, supporting faster trains and greater energy efficiency. Modern signaling and train control systems have been introduced on key routes to improve safety and capacity.

Marmaray and cross-Bosporus connectivity
A landmark achievement in Turkey’s rail modernization is the Marmaray project, a cross-Bosporus tunnel that links the European and Asian sides of Istanbul with a continuous suburban rail service. This project not only enhances urban mobility but also integrates Istanbul into a more seamless continental freight and passenger network. The Marmaray tunnel sits at the heart of a wider strategy to consolidate Istanbul’s position as a regional logistics and transit hub.

Controversies and debates
- Prioritization and cost: Critics argue that large-scale rail projects can strain public finances and crowd out investments in other critical needs. Proponents counter that strategic rail investments pay dividends through faster mobility, reduced road wear, and stronger export capacity.
- Public vs. private roles: The rail sector features a mix of state-led planning and private or semi-private operations, prompting debates about accountability, efficiency, and risk-sharing. Supporters contend that selective private participation introduces competition and innovation while maintaining national control over essential infrastructure.
- Rural connectivity and regional equity: Some observers worry that urban-focused projects may leave peripheral regions underserved. Advocates contend that modern rail corridors can unlock regional growth by linking peri-urban zones to economic centers and ports.
- Environmental considerations: Rail is often pitched as a cleaner alternative to trucking, but construction and land use have environmental footprints. The balance between environmental goals and the demands of rapid expansion remains a point of contention and policy adjustment.
